Ilok is the very reason why I still buy UVI products.MrJubbly wrote: Fri Jan 31, 2025 2:14 am As a long time FL Studio customer, I really dislike the fact that Image-Line now own UVI.
UVI are a company whose plugins I always avoid, due to their reliance upon iLok.
And even though, Image-Line gifted me a free (NFR) 2 year subscription to their FL Cloud Pro service, I still have not downloaded a single UVI plugin from it.
Even though Image-Line claim that many UVI plugins available through FL Cloud Pro don't require iLok, I have learned never to trust any software which was once iLok-only and subsequently claims not to be. Sonible plugins being one prime reason why.
Even though Sonible claim their plugins no longer require iLok, when you check deeper through their FAQs, you find that they reveal many Windows PC users will still need to install iLok licence manager to prevent serious "slow loading" issues. Which was exactly what I myself experienced when using them on Windows and which their own Customer support confirmed as being a known issue, to which the only available workaround was to install iLok Licence Manager after all (for "so-called" iLok-less versions of their plugins.)
Other developers who also for a period offered non-iLok versions of their plugins, reverted back to iLok-only later on.
So I don't trust developers like Sonible and I don't trust UVI. I really wish Image-Line had never bought them and instead purchased a different developer who didn't impose iLok DRM.

It's refreshing to see that I'm not the only one who actually like iLok, especially if you use the HW dongle. Sure, I had one or two issues a couple of years ago, when I registered the iLok licenses to my computer, and once there was an OS upgrade (Windows) which created a new HW-ID for my computer, and all my licenses became inactive. The second time was when installing AIR plugins, and they force installed an old version of iLok, which made Windows bluescreen.
Since moving to the iLok HW dongle, and ZDR (as an insurance), I have had zero issues. I have 239 activated licenses on my HW dongle, I can freely move the dongle between my PC and my Mac, and I NEVER have to deactivate those licenses when re-installing a system and I don't have to, manually, activate every single license on a fresh install. THAT is what I call user friendly.

I do have an issue on the Mac side with the hardware dongle, but it's a minor annoyance, I have a 15 port hub, and three other hubs attached to the Mac Studio here, and about 20% of the time when I start up the computer it doesn't recognize the iLok. Unplug and plug back in and it works fine. Likely an issue with Mac OS security.
IMO every method besides a simple serial number is a PITA, but iLok doesn't rank high on the list of annoying methods, I've never had one fail though so there's that.
